These bolts are specifically designed for critical fastening tasks in environments that are both highly corrosive and under significant stress. Crafted from high-quality UNS S32750 (SAF 2507) material, they boast an impressive blend of mechanical strength and corrosion resistance, thanks to their well-balanced ferritic-austenitic microstructure. Built to endure extreme conditions—like those found in chloride-rich and chemical settings—these fasteners are commonly utilized in offshore oil and gas platforms, chemical plants, marine applications, and desalination systems, meeting ASTM A193 Grade B8 and other relevant standards.
S32750 Super Duplex Steel Stud Bolts are made up of 24–26% chromium, 6–8% nickel, 3–5% molybdenum, and 0.2–0.3% nitrogen, along with iron and trace elements such as manganese, copper, and silicon. This unique blend results in impressive yield strength (≥550 MPa), tensile strength (~800 MPa), and elongation (≥25%), ensuring they perform reliably under both dynamic and static loads. The material is particularly resistant to pitting, crevice corrosion, and stress corrosion cracking, especially in harsh environments like seawater and brine.

Super Duplex S32750 Stud Bolts are widely used for securing flanges, valves, pressure vessels, pumps, and structural assemblies in corrosive and high-pressure settings. They play a crucial role in offshore drilling rigs, desalination plants, chemical reactors, marine pipelines, and power generation facilities, where long-lasting corrosion resistance and strength are paramount. These bolts maintain their integrity in subsea equipment, wastewater treatment systems, and oil refineries, even when faced with extreme temperatures and corrosive substances.
